package dk.netarkivet.common.utils;
import java.io.File;
import java.io.FileInputStream;
import java.io.FileNotFoundException;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.InputStream;
import java.security.MessageDigest;
import java.security.NoSuchAlgorithmException;
import org.apache.commons.io.IOUtils;
import dk.netarkivet.common.Constants;
import dk.netarkivet.common.exceptions.ArgumentNotValid;
import dk.netarkivet.common.exceptions.IOFailure;
import dk.netarkivet.common.exceptions.IllegalState;
/**
* Calculates MD5 or SHA1 checksums on files using the built-in Java methods.
*/
public final class ChecksumCalculator {
/** Defines the MD5 checksum algorithm */
public static final String MD5 = "MD5";
/** Defines the SHA1 checksum algorithm */
public static final String SHA1 = "SHA1";
/**
* Calculate MD5 for a file.
*
* @param src The file to calculate MD5 for.
* @return The MD5 sum of a file as a 32 characters long Hex string.
*/
public static String calculateMd5(final File src) {
ArgumentNotValid.checkNotNull(src, "File src");
ArgumentNotValid.checkTrue(src.isFile(), "Argument should be a file");
// Get the MD5 and return it
try {
final FileInputStream fileInputStream = new FileInputStream(src);
try {
return calculateMd5(fileInputStream);
} finally {
IOUtils.closeQuietly(fileInputStream);
}
} catch (FileNotFoundException e) {
throw new IOFailure("Could not read file '" + src.getAbsolutePath() + "'", e);
}
}
/**
* Calculate the SHA-1 DIGEST for a file.
*
* @param src The file to calculate SHA-1 for.
* @return The SHA-1 sum of a file as a 32 characters long Hex string.
*/
public static String calculateSha1(final File src) {
ArgumentNotValid.checkNotNull(src, "File src");
ArgumentNotValid.checkTrue(src.isFile(), "Argument should be a file");
// Get the SHA-1 digest and return it
try {
final FileInputStream fileInputStream = new FileInputStream(src);
try {
return calculateSha1(fileInputStream);
} finally {
IOUtils.closeQuietly(fileInputStream);
}
} catch (FileNotFoundException e) {
throw new IOFailure("Could not read file '" + src.getAbsolutePath() + "'", e);
}
}
/**
* Calculates an MD5 digest on an InputStream, throwing away the data itself. Throws Alert if there is an error
* reading from the stream
*
* @param instream An <code>InputStream</code> to calculate the MD5 digest on. The contents of the stream will be
* consumed by this call, but the stream will not be closed.
* @return The calculated MD5 digest as a string.
*/
public static String calculateMd5(final InputStream instream) {
return calculateDigest(instream, MD5);
}
/**
* Calculates an SHA-1 digest on an InputStream, throwing away the data itself. Throws Alert if there is an error
* reading from the stream
*
* @param instream An <code>InputStream</code> to calculate the SHA-1 digest on. The contents of the stream will be
* consumed by this call, but the stream will not be closed.
* @return The calculated SHA-1 digest as a string.
*/
public static String calculateSha1(final InputStream instream) {
return calculateDigest(instream, SHA1);
}
/**
* Generate an MD5 for a byte array.
*
* @param msg The given bytearray
* @return the MD5 for a byte array
*/
public static String calculateMd5(final byte[] msg) {
return toHex(getMessageDigest(MD5).digest(msg));
}
/**
* Calculates a digest on an InputStream, throwing away the data itself. Throws Alert if there is an error reading
* from the stream
*
* @param instream An <code>InputStream</code> to calculate the digest on. The contents of the stream will be
* consumed by this call, but the stream will not be closed.
* @param algorithm digest algorithm to use
* @return The calculated digest as a string.
*/
private static String calculateDigest(final InputStream instream, final String algorithm) {
final byte[] buffer = new byte[Constants.IO_BUFFER_SIZE];
final MessageDigest messageDigest = getMessageDigest(algorithm);
messageDigest.reset();
int bytesRead;
try {
while ((bytesRead = instream.read(buffer)) != -1) {
messageDigest.update(buffer, 0, bytesRead);
}
} catch (IOException e) {
throw new IOFailure("Error making a '" + algorithm + "' digest on the inputstream", e);
}
return toHex(messageDigest.digest());
}
private static final char[] hexdigit = {'0', '1', '2', '3', '4', '5', '6', '7', '8', '9', 'a', 'b', 'c', 'd', 'e',
'f'};
/**
* Converts a byte array to a hexstring.
*
* @param ba the bytearray to be converted
* @return ba converted to a hexstring
*/
public static String toHex(final byte[] ba) {
int baLen = ba.length;
char[] hexchars = new char[baLen * 2];
int cIdx = 0;
for (int i = 0; i < baLen; ++i) {
hexchars[cIdx++] = hexdigit[(ba[i] >> 4) & 0x0F];
hexchars[cIdx++] = hexdigit[ba[i] & 0x0F];
}
return new String(hexchars);
}
public static byte[] digestFile(File src, String digestAlgorithm) {
ArgumentNotValid.checkNotNull(src, "File src");
ArgumentNotValid.checkTrue(src.isFile(), "Argument should be a file");
try {
FileInputStream fileInputStream = new FileInputStream(src);
try {
return digestInputStream(fileInputStream, digestAlgorithm);
} finally {
IOUtils.closeQuietly(fileInputStream);
}
} catch (FileNotFoundException e) {
throw new IOFailure("Could not read file '" + src.getAbsolutePath() + "'", e);
}
}
public static byte[] digestInputStream(InputStream instream, String algorithm) {
byte[] buffer = new byte[Constants.IO_BUFFER_SIZE];
MessageDigest messageDigest = getMessageDigest(algorithm);
messageDigest.reset();
int bytesRead;
try {
while ((bytesRead = instream.read(buffer)) != -1) {
messageDigest.update(buffer, 0, bytesRead);
}
} catch (IOException e) {
throw new IOFailure("Error making a '" + algorithm + "' digest on the inputstream", e);
}
return messageDigest.digest();
}
/**
* Get a MessageDigest for a specific algorithm.
*
* @param algorithm a specific MessageDigest algorithm.
* @return a MessageDigest for a specific algorithm
*/
public static MessageDigest getMessageDigest(final String algorithm) {
MessageDigest messageDigest;
try {
messageDigest = MessageDigest.getInstance(algorithm);
} catch (NoSuchAlgorithmException e) {
throw new IllegalState("The '" + algorithm + "' algorithm is not available", e);
}
return messageDigest;
}
}
